The conventional gravure coater, as shown in Figure 3,
A material to be coated, such as paper or plastic, is held between a rotatable printing cylinder d, which has a large number of recesses c on its outer circumferential surface b, and a rotatable roll-shaped impression cylinder e, in a compressed manner, and the material is held in the direction indicated by the arrow h. The concave portion c
The coating liquid f adhering to ... was transferred to the material to be coated a. In other words, the coating liquid f was transferred onto the material to be coated a by only the pressing force of the impression cylinder e in the direction of the arrow g.

Therefore, in the past, the coating liquid f was transferred onto the material a to be coated only by the pressing force of the impression cylinder e, so there was a risk that the coating liquid f in the concave portion c of the plate cylinder d would not be completely transferred, resulting in uneven coating. .

ことを目的とする。 This invention solves these conventional problems and
It is possible to reduce the pressing force of the impression cylinder, and
It is an object of the present invention to provide a coating device that is capable of thin film coating and does not cause uneven coating.

The coating device of the present invention has a coating roll that has a large number of minute recesses on its outer circumferential surface, and rotates while partially immersed in the coating liquid so that the coating liquid adheres to the inside of the recesses; an impression cylinder made of a rotatable conductive rubber roll that runs a material to be coated made of conductive paper, plastic, etc. in a press-contact manner in cooperation with the coating roll; the impression cylinder and the material to be coated; and an ion generator that negatively or positively charges particles of the coating liquid in the recessed portion.

With the above configuration, when particles of the coating liquid in the recesses of the coating roll are negatively (or positively) charged with the ion generator, the particles repel each other,
It tries to jump out from the recess.
